PROBLEM TO BE SOLVED: To cope with such the problems that when an electric vehicle range extender which is driven by a gas turbine is used as means for absorbing excess regenerative power which is generated while exceeding a power amount for charging a battery at a regenerative braking of a vehicle, and when the battery is ready for quick charging in order to effectively recover regenerative power as far as possible, drive stops of the gas turbine frequently occur when a SOC (State of Charge) of the battery is high, and accordingly, when a bearing of the gas turbine is an air bearing, a mechanical contact state arises at a stop, a friction slide occurs at an initial stage of activation, and when the number of times of the stops and starts is increased, durability of the bearing is impaired.SOLUTION: When absorption becomes unnecessary from a state that absorption of excess regenerative power is performed, a gas turbine is electrically driven for a prescribed extension time.SELECTED DRAWING: Figure 4
